House collapses in Mumbai after cylinder blast, 6 people injured

A cylinder blast caused a house to collapse in Mumbai’s Chembur neighborhood, according to a BMC official on Wednesday. Six people were reported to have been injured, according to Dr Kedar, Medical Officer at Shatabi Hospital in Govandi, Mumbai. “All the injured people who are undergoing treatment are stable.”

Vikas Ambhore (50), Ashok Ambhore (27), Savita Ambhore (47), Rohit Ambhore (29), Rahul Kamble (35) and Parth Singh (21) have been identified as the injured.
According to a BMC official, eleven people were safely rescued.
According to the official, the injured people have been transported to a nearby hospital for treatment. “A house collapse due to a cylinder blast has been reported in Mumbai’s Chembur area.”

“As of now, 11 people have been safely rescued,” a BMC official said.
